2.507.I · All staff members must complete a Department-approved standard precautions training prior to working with children. This training must be renewed annually and may count towards ongoing training requirements.
Reviewed two staff files and observed Christen to be missing documentation of completed Standard Precautions training. Christen was actively supervising children at the time of inspection. Correction: Immediately obtain current documentation of Standard Precautions training for staff member. Correct by 01/10/2024

2.138.A · Emergency drills, lockdown and active shooter on premises drills must be held at least quarterly but often enough so that all occupants are familiar with the drill procedure and their conduct during a drill is a matter of established routine. Fire drills must be held monthly and be consistent with local fire department procedures. Tornado drills must be held monthly from March to October. A record of all emergency drills held over the past twelve (12) months must be maintained by the facility or center, including date and time of drill, number of adults and children participating, and the amount of time taken to evacuate.
Reviewed documentation of drills and observed the last fire drill documented was in October 2023. Correction: Fire drills must be held monthly and be consistent with local fire department procedures. Correct by 01/10/2024
